Opening a mechanic workshop in Dromana, VIC: Market & Competitor Analysis (2026)
Dromana, VIC currently has 12 active mechanics businesses. Based on ABS demographics and Google Places competitor data, Dromana scores 41/100 on the Strategique Score™ for anyone weighing up opening a mechanic workshop here.

Strategic insight: the Dromana mechanics market
Dromana's workforce runs at 3.4% unemployment against a $1,398 weekly household income, a combination that points to steady, employed customers who need their vehicles running rather than budget-conscious shoppers hunting the cheapest quote. That combination favours premium servicing packages over discount pricing, because time-poor commuters and Peninsula residents will pay for same-day turnaround, loan cars or after-hours pickup rather than wait a week for a bargain. Seasonal tourist traffic through the Mornington Peninsula corridor adds unpredictable demand spikes for roadworthy certificates and quick repairs, a revenue layer invisible in standard demographic scores. Operators who build capacity for fast, flexible service will out-earn those competing purely on rate cards.

Opening a mechanic workshop in Dromana: common questions
how many mechanics are there in Dromana
Dromana has 12 mechanic workshops serving a population of 13,366, or roughly one workshop per 1,100 residents. That density looks tight on paper, but the Effective Density score of 22/100 shows quality-adjusted competitive pressure is actually low — many of those 12 aren't operating at full strength, leaving genuine openings for a well-run competitor.
is Dromana a good place to open a mechanic workshop
Dromana scores 41/100 on the Strategique Score, a moderate rating that means the market isn't a clear yes or no. Market Opportunity sits higher at 53/100, driven by steady household income and low unemployment, but 12 existing firms mean success depends on picking a niche rather than opening a generic workshop.
how strong is the competition for mechanics in Dromana
Competitor Strength sits at 35/100, an average field with no single dominant operator. Advanced Auto Repairs & Servicing (5 stars, 83 reviews) and Glenstar Prestige Pty Ltd (4.9 stars, 85 reviews) lead on reputation, while Dromana Roadworthy & Service Centre (4.2 stars, 75 reviews) holds the most established name in roadworthy work. None has amassed the review volume of a true market leader.
what does Dromana's population mean for customer spending at a mechanic workshop
Weekly household income of $1,398 combined with unemployment of just 3.4% points to a customer base with steady income and money to spend on vehicle upkeep rather than deferring it. That supports mid-to-premium pricing on servicing and repairs, particularly for reliable, fast turnaround rather than the cheapest quote in town.
how do I open a mechanic workshop in Dromana
Start by auditing the three top-rated competitors' review gaps — none has passed 90 reviews, so a workshop that actively chases Google reviews from day one can lead the market within a year. Pick a niche the incumbents don't own, such as prestige or European servicing, or fast roadworthy certificates for the Peninsula's holiday traffic, and price for convenience, not the bottom of the market.
